About the Role
The successful applicant will form an important part of our existing School Cleaning Team and will ensure high standards of cleaning are maintained across classrooms and communal areas.
Full training will be provided to enable you to carry out your role.
Your main duties will include:
- Sweeping, mopping and vacuuming .
- Cleaning of tables, unit tops and all touch points.
- Cleaning toilet and washroom areas.
- Refilling consumables, soap, hand towels and toilet roll.
- Emptying waste bins.
- Use of vacuum cleaners, scrubbers and rotary machines.
- High and low-level dusting.
A DBS enhanced check for a regulated activity is required for this post.
